Default Used CRV to mod

Hey Guys,
I've been lurking for a bit, but I'm looking to buy either a first gen or second gen CRV manual, AWD. What i'm looking to do is mod them a bit and likely turbo charge, looking to get around 400hp on 93 octane. What advice could you give me going either way. Most 1st gen builds I see swap to a b18b or a sleeved b20, but it looks like on the second gen k24 the block is strong enough without needing sleeves.

I like the look of the first gen better, but there are way more off the shelf parts available for the gen 2.

I guess what i'm looking for is which would be more receptive to mods and more reliable in the long run a built k24 second gen or built b20/b18 1st gen.

My budget is going to be around 10 grand.

Default Re: Used CRV to mod

Yea i found a K swap gen 1 build over on K20a.net, It didn't look too cumbersome, not much customization besides exhaust and shortening the drive shaft. What kind of power can I put through either drive train Gen 1 vs Gen 2 ? I haven't seen many people swap them out for builds around 400hp but a lot are switching to FWD and using a beefier transmission/axles
